IMPORTANT NOTICE
• For use with a normal 2-wheel bicycle only. Do not use a tandem, recumbent, or other.
• Fits tire size between 26x1.0 and 700x45c. 29-inch is not compatible on this model.
To use 26x1.0" or smaller tire, install the optional Z-shaped Small Wheel Adaptor.
• Some assembly required. Use correct tools (10mm spanner & M4 hex wrench). Tools
are not supplied in the kit.
• Use the supplied rear quick release skewer for maximum stability.
Minoura is not responsible for any problem caused from using your own skewer.
(* Quick release skewer = A wheel axle device which allows mounting/disengaging the
wheel without any tool)
• If your bike wheel is not equiped with a quick release skewer but a standard hub nut
type axle, remove the black plastic Grommet (F-9) from the Right Side Coupling (F-1)
for better and safer tting.
Be sure that it is not possible to convert a hub nut type wheel axle to a quick rekease
skewer type unless replacing the wheel hub itself.
• Use on at and level oor or ground for your safety.
• Adjust the roller pressure to the rear tire properly in order to maximize your tire life.
Tire-to-roller contact will eventually wear both your tire and the trainer roller. It's
normal.
• On B60-D (non-remote type), adjusting the resistance must be done when the bike
stopped. Do not operate the Dial Lever (EM-13) for changing the resistance power
while the rear wheel is spinning.
• Touching the spinning wheel and/or any other moving parts while training should
cause serious injury. Keep children and pets away from the trainer when in use.
• If you feel any strange noise or smell, stop using B60 immediately and contact the
retailer where you purchased.
• Any warranty will be void if you use B60 for other purpose than instructed.
Minorua offers 1-year limited warranty on this product from the date of your purchase
for any problem caused by manufacturer's defect.
Any damage or problem caused by transporting process is not covered under warranty.
Any damage from shipping or moving must be made to the shipping company.
